The wine-growing region of San Luis
Obispo is tiny. Only 3,500 acres are
under vines within two official AVAs;
the Edna Valley and the Arroyo GrandeValley. In SLO, theres really no prospect of
growing any more as building and develop-
ment have gone about as far as they can go.
But big isnt always better. Sometimes,
class, panache and taste win out.
The SLO County Vintners Association
joined together in 2005 to open Taste, their
downtown SLO interactive wine bar. The 16
wineries reasoned that since they were
surrounded by Paso Robles growers to the
north and Santa Barbara County growers to
the south, they needed to draw attention to
their small size that packs a big punch. So,
rather than allow word of mouth to do all
the work, the association opened a wine bar
that specializes in their wines exclusively.
Taste, however, is no simple wine bar
with waiters in black shirts and pants
pouring vintages. We were one of the first
to use the Enomatic, explains Becky Gray,
Director of the SLO Vintners Association.
The Enomatic, now found all over the US, is
a device that allows the consumer to choose
which wine they want to taste and have it
poured automatically from the machine
itself. Customers use a kind of credit card
that they purchase from the counter andload that into the Enomatic and then choose
the wine they want to try. The Enomatic is
actually revolutionizing the wine tasting
and wine sales industry. The Enomatic
makes the consumers choice paramount
and while there are always friendly staff
nearby to offer help when wanted, essen-
tially, the Enomatic and by extension, Taste,
has created an interactive experience for the
wine consumer. This allows the consumer
more of a say over their choices and so more
education takes place and wines get poured
that perhaps wouldnt in a normal wine-
tasting setting.
In keeping with its own unique tradi-
tions, though, Taste does more than pour
and sell wine. Wine Down Wednesdays
are featured each week and any one of the
local winemakers or their representatives is
on hand to discuss their wines. Taste is also
available for private parties with enough
advance notice and can offer its own peo
to come and pour SLO County wine
events around town. In addition, local w
writers and professionals drop by to
wine and introduce wine topics to edu
visitors on SLO County wines. November 24th, for example, Janet P
Franks will be at Taste to discuss her n
book entitled simply enough, San L
Obispo Wineries from noon to three.
These events are also an ode of sort
local cuisine featuring artisan cheeses,
example from the SLO grocery, Muzios
truffles from the Truffle Gardens.
specialize in domestic and imported che
and once a week, we get to show them o
Taste to pair them with the wines, says
Miller, owner of Muzios Grocery. The
after Thanksgiving, well be at Taste al
with Giussepes restaurant to sample w
and food for the holidays, she adds. T
after all is really about taste.
As the holidays get closer, Taste will
feature gift cards that can be used in
Enomatics themselves or for the purchas
bottles of wine, glasses or other items av
able in the store. $100 cards can

The wineries themselves have been more than pleased withTastes contribution as ambassador of their wines. I think they do
a great job, said Fredericka Churchill-Thompson, owner of Clai-
borne and Churchill Winery. Sometimes, theyll even have stocked
wines that weve run out of and so we can direct customers there to
get hard to find things, she said. Taste has also become part of the
local food and social scene. San Luis Obispo is not a very large city
and so restaurants in town can occasionally have a bit of wait time.
Instead of just hanging around, you can just walk down to Taste
and try some of the local wines and its really quite a nice place to
simply wait for your table, Churchill-Thompson says. Were really
very happy with them.
From ambassador of local wines to evening hang out to finder of
the hard to find, Taste fulfills a lot of roles in San Luis Obispo. And
like all things related to taste, Taste responds to the changes within
its own community while also setting trends with its focus on the
wines of a very special place nestled in between the giants along the
Central California Coast.
Taste is located at 1003 Osos Street in San Luis Obispo and is
open Monday through Saturday from 11 a.m. to 9 p.m. and
Sundays from 11 a.m. to 5 p.m. For more information, call (805)
269-TASTE or visit the website at www.taste-slo.com.

In the wine trade, the term
cult is usually associated with
rare, pricy wines that are bought
and sold at auction, sometimes
changing hands several times
before someone realizes theyre
meant to be consumed rather
than traded. At the other end of
the spectrum is Beaujolais
Nouveau, a wine and an annual
harvest celebration started in
France centuries ago that
continues today as well as in
other countries. This cult is all
about enjoying the first wine of
the vintage with good friends andhearty food on the third
Thursday of each November.
In honor of this practice,
Adelaida Cellars presents its
Annual Beaujolais Celebration
and Fall Pickup Party at 6 p.m.,
Friday, November 16, in the
Barrel Room of its west side Paso
Robles facility.
Chef extraordinaire Claude
Chazalon will be serving tradi-
tional coq au vin (chicken with
wine) for up to 120 guests,
including wine club members
wishing to pick up their fall ship-
ments. The cost is $30 per
person and is complimentary to
all wine club members.
Beaujolais Nouveau is made
from the Gamay Beaujolais grape,
and unlike most red wines, it is
bottled without barrel aging prior
to release. The wine is extremelyrare in California and it is
believed that Adelaida Cellars is
its only Paso Robles producer.
Our goal is to capture the
exuberant personality of the
Gamay grape, said winemaker
Terry Culton. This aromatic dry
red wine is meant for immediate
gratification and consumption.
Fruit for Adelaidas Beaujolais
Nouveau was harvested August
29 at the winerys HMR Estate
Vineyard. One acre of Gamay
Beaujolais was planted in 1964
on what was then called Hoffman
Mountain Ranch. The historicvineyard also boasts the oldest
Pinot Noir vines on the South
Central Coast.
Reservations can by made
by calling 1-800-676-1232 or
online at www.adelaida.com.
Established in 1981, Adelaida
Cellars is a family-owned and
operated vineyard and winery
situated 16 miles from the Pacific
Ocean at 1,800 feet of elevation
in the Santa Lucia Mountains. Its
highly acclaimed Pinot Noir,
Cabernet Sauvignon, Rhne vari-
etals and Zinfandel originate in
two principal vineyards (HMR
and Viking) that are recognized
for their chalky mountain soils,
temperate climates and long
growing seasons. The winery
offers many interactive functions
throughout the year: an invitingtasting room, educational semi-
nars, library tastings, wine club
events, winemaker dinners and
seasonal festivals produced by
the Paso Robles Wine Country
Alliance (pasowine.com).

Pairing wine with fine cheeses isnt easy,
but the folks at Orchid Hill Vineyard &
Winery have diligently been up to the
task. The result is a memorable tasting expe-
rience that transforms a visit to the winerys
handsome tasting room in downtown PasoRobles.
It was a labor of love, said Susan West,
Orchid Hills public relations director.
Visitors to the Orchid Hill tasting room
indulge in a sensory experience that goes
beyond simply sampling wine although
that alone is worth a trip. The wine and
cheese pairings featured Fridays, Saturdays
and Sundays are part of what West calls a
full-service tasting room.
Art, wine, music, food it all goestogether.
Local olive oil produced by Templetons
Allure Estates is also available at the tasting
room, along with cookbooks from local
catering favorite Cahoots.
Opened in April, the Orchid Hill tasting
room is directly across from Paso Robles
historic City Park and is part of the towns
vibrant dining and wine-tasting scene.
A sweeping granite tasting bar and hand-
crafted cabinetry combine with a stamped-
concrete floor to create a warm environment
thats enhanced by attractive lighting and eye-
catching original artwork.
Vibrant, textured paintings of orchids by
renowned artist Jean-Pierre de Rothschild
decorate the walls of what was once an auto
parts store. That is, the paintings that arent
flying out the door. West said 38 of de Roth-
schilds works have sold just since the PasoRobles Wine Festival weekend.
The Orchid Room, a glass enclosed area
at the rear, is filled with exotic orchids grown
and tended by Estrella Schenkhuizen, whose
husband, Mike, owns the winery. The room is
available for private tastings.
It is Mike Schenkhuizens entrepreneurial
spirit, said West, that has driven not only the
Orchid Hill tasting room, but the winery, to
success.
When he sees what needs to be done,
just does it.
That included assembling a top-no
team including viticulturist Jim Smo
vineyard manager Dias Ruiz and winema
Dan Kleck to help nurture the wine
growth and development.Orchid Hills estate wines are made us
grapes grown on the winerys 51-acre vi
yard in the Templeton Gap region west
Paso Robles. Known for limestone soil an
climate featuring hot days cooled by la
afternoon breezes sweeping through from
ocean, the Templeton Gap is favored by wi
makers producing Pinot Noir and Syrah.
Indeed, those are the featured varietals
Orchid Hills program. Additionally wi
maker Kleck produces Zinfandel, Mus
Canelli, Viognier, and the soon-to-be relea
2005 Sangiovese and 2006 Grenache. T
2004 Zinfandel garnered a 91 in the W
Spectator!
The Orchid Hill Tasting Room and
Gallery is at 1140 Pine Street and is op
Thursday to Monday from 11 a.m. to 5
p.m. Appointments to visit Tuesdays a
Wednesdays can be made by calling (8
237-7525.

Its with great excitement and enthusiasm that the Donati Family
launches their newly released wines: 2006 Pinot Blanc, 2006 Pinot
Gris, 2005 Chardonnay, 2004 Merlot, 2005 Claret and 2004
Cabernet Sauvignon.Family viticulturist Matt Donati states, Our philosophy is to grow
grapes to the highest quality, so wines made from our fruit can meet
superior product expectations of winemaker Dan Kleck. This requires
that I pay close attention to detail, evaluate the potential of new vari-
eties that will thrive in our climate, and give Dan everything he needs
to succeed with his winemaking processes. This passion for detail is
what best serves our customers, and is reflected in our wines.
The Donatis came to Paicines (pronounced pie see ness), in Cali-
fornias Central Coast, in 1998 when they purchased land that would
soon become home to Matt Donati and his family. Since then, M
and his father Ron, engaged in planting the family vineyard and p
ning their state-of-the-art winery.
The vineyards developed by the Donati family are on some ofsame acres that Almaden Vineyards developed in Paicines. At
time of purchase, the land had been fallow for 10 to 15 years, b
small block of Pinot Blanc still remained. Five acres of this P
Blanc were left standing, and today still deliver outstanding f
Admittedly, tonnage is minuscule, but the Pinot Blanc flavors
exceptional.
Donati Family Vineyard is located at the intersection of Highwa
and Vineyard Avenue in Templeton and is open daily from 11 a.m
5 p.m. For more information, visit www.donatifamilyvineyard.com

attea Torrence jumped from the bed of
a pickup truck and hauled an old chairto the dusty driveway. She had acquiredthe piece and several others to add to thestock of the antique store she owns at thehistoric Old Edna Town Site in the heart ofthe Edna Valley wine country.
Its not unusual finding Torrence workinghard at Old Edna in the 10 years since sheand her husband purchased the two-acre site,that determination and willingness to get thedirty work done has helped transform thedilapidated buildings into a vibrant gatewayto Edna Valley.
In conversation, Torrence talks about thebuildings of Old Edna as living entities, andshe has breathed life into them. A wood-sided, tin-roofed building that fronts the two-lane highway has been restored and nowhouses the antique shop, an upstairs meetingroom and a deli.
But the centerpiece of the town site is the100-year-old country farmhouse that sits justbehind the deli and which has been turnedinto a bed-and-breakfast inn.
Taken together, Old Edna is a WineCountry hub, where tourists can get informedadvice about the valleys wineries whileputting together a picnic lunch to pair withtheir favorite local vintages.
As we care for our business, saidTorrence, we also realize the importance ofour central location as a proud central coreto an amazing, heart-felt experience to beshared by all.
Kim Frederick oversees a deli menu ofsandwiches made using fresh-baked breadsand homemade salads using local producewhenever possible, along with other goodies.
Frederick joined Torrence earlier this yearand, said Torrence, has elevated the deli intoa spot favored by locals and tourists alike.
Its also a favorite of bicyclists garbed incolorful gear, who often stop for a respite onone of the delis patios before resuming theirtour of the regions rolling hills.
For those fortunate enough to make OldEdna their home-base for a Wine Countryvacation, they soon find Suite Edna is hardlyjust another Wine Country bed-and-breakfast
getaway.Sure, the 1,200-square-foot, three-bedroom cottage is charming, with restoredmaple floors, a French country farmhouse
kitchen and a shady front porch. Beyond itscharms, though, is a heart and soul that lendsa sense of comfort and hominess that guestsmight not find at inns with a little highergloss.
Torrence is the person primarily respon-sible for the cottages graceful beauty,although she said many have helped in the
restoration process.Torrence, who grew up in rural San LuisObispo County, once boarded her horse as ateenager at the town site, and said reinvigo-rating Old Edna after it was abandoned hasbeen among the most rewarding accomplish-ments of her life.
Unlike most other bed-and-breakfast inns,Suite Edna is rented exclusively. In otherwords, theres no mingling of strangersaround the breakfast table. Instead, guestsmay invite their friends to stay in one of the
other two suites, or a family may rent cottage.
In fact, Torrence touts Old Edna as an ispot for children. For a few days, at least,
can live out a country childhood, explorinumber of nooks around the propertyplaying tetherball to the rear of the cottag
Theres plenty of leisure opportunitieswell, for grown-ups exploring the Edna Va Wine Country. A small breakfast cotnear the farmhouse provides a private retin which to enjoy a glass of wine and a gbook.
Elsewhere, Torrence is turning a gywagon built by her father which once pulled in parades into a more bohemstyle haven for guests.
The suites themselves are tastefappointed by Torrence, whose decorativeturns each room into a unique experience
Suite Edna is the centerpiece, a two-rosuite with French doors leading to a prideck. A king-size feather bed is in one rowhile the sitting room evokes an Old Wfeel.
The other two rooms, Suite Grace Suite Pattea, have their own unique style theres a single bathroom with a wondeclawfoot tub.
Meal vouchers are provided for guestuse at the deli, although the kitchen is fequipped for guests who prefer cookingbarbecue is also provided and is a popyear-round choice. Guests who choose nouse the vouchers receive reduced rental ra
Old Edna is located on Highway south of San Luis Obispo near the intertion with Price Canyon Road. Informaabout rates and reserving Suite Edna are avable at www.oldedna.com, or calling (8544-8062.

If youve ever had the good fortune to visit a winery in Italy, you
know what its like to enjoy the combination of great wine, beautiful
scenery and most of all, warm and welcoming people. Now you dont
have to endure a 12-hour plane flight to experience the delights ofItaly. Falcon Nest Winery is the creation of Francesco Grande and his
lovely wife, Carolynn. Francesco was born in Calabria and grew up in
the Tuscany region of Italy. Like so many of his fellow countrymen, his
passion for food and wine has been the focus of his life.
For twenty-eight years he ran a successful and very, very busy
restaurant in Los Angeles. It took a long-time friend and customer to
convince him that he needed a little vacation. A trip up to the Paso
Robles wine-growing region was just supposed to provide a little rest
and relaxation. But with only one look at the stunningly beautiful
rolling hills of Central California, Francesco knew that it was time for
a new challenge. It was time to return to his roots.
Wine has been in my family for centuries. My father was a wine-maker, my grandfather was a winemaker as was his father before him
and his father before him! In Italy, it is a way of life, says Francesco.
With the gusto he gave to his cooking, Francesco has turned his
land into some of the finest vineyards in the area. His picturesque little
winery on the top of the hill looks over a seemingly endless sea of
vines. He now has fifty-five acres planted in Cabernet, Merlot, Syrah,
Petite Verdot and Zinfandel.
I love the art of cooking, but once the food is on the table, it is
soon gone. There is an art to winemaking as well plus it lasts a lot
longer. With aging wine becomes better. Food becomes worse! says
Francesco.
Francesco has not totally hung up his chefs apron, though.
tasting room offers an array of his handmade sauces and Ita
specialties. Guests are often treated to tasty morsels along side the
wines of Falcon Nest.
Falcons Nest Winery is located on Union Road in Paso Robles. tasting room is open daily from 10 a.m. to 7:30 p.m. For more in
mation, call (805) 226-0227 or go to www.falconnestwine.com.

Relax and let Santa Barbara Adventure Company take care of all the
details for a unique wine-blending, teambuilding activity. Their
knowledgeable guides will meet your group at your hotel where you
will preview the days plan and head over to the local cooperative
winery called Cellar 205, home of the Oreana Winemaking Company.This is a great opportunity to sample and learn about local wines and
the winemaking process.
Winemaker Christian Garvin will greet your group upon arrival
and introduce you to some theories of wine blending. Your group will
be split into teams and the competition will begin.
Each team will be given three or more varieties to work with, as
well as any necessary tools. Teams will strive to create the best blend
while utilizing terminology and concepts employed by winemakers
and sommeliers. Ultimately the team must come to a consensus on
which blend best represents their efforts and will out perform the
blends of their competitors. The winery owner will judge the blendsand provide feedback.
Afterward, each team will design their own label and participate in
the bottling process. Each team member will go home with a bottle of
his or her special blend. This activity will not only educate participants
about the winemaking process, but will also sharpen negotiating
skills, improve team communication and foster team cooperation and
collaboration while having fun.
The price is $180 per person for a group of 10 participant
more. Fees include air-conditioned shuttle service from your hote
the winery, facilitated wine-blending activity as described and
bottle of wine per participant. Snacks and bottled water willprovided throughout the tour. Reservations are required.
For more information, call the Santa Barbara Adventure Comp
at (805) 898-0671 or visit the website at www.sbadventureco.com
